Beef and Vegetable Stir Fry
Preparation time: 15 minutes
Cooking Time: 10 minutes
Serves 4
Ingredients:
350 gr tenderloin, thinly sliced (just omit if you're vegetarian)
a package of rice noodles or egg noddles (about 300 grams)
sesame seeds
sesame oil
soy sauce
1 bunch broccoli - cut in bite size
4 large Shitake mushrooms - cut
1 large red pepper, sliced
fresh ginger (thumb size), peeled and finely sliced
3 garlic cloves - chopped
5 spring onions - sliced
a handful of snow peas
1 zucchini - cut in bite size
half bunch of coriander
a bit of chives
Cook the noddles according to package instructions. set aside.
Heat a large Wok, add a splash of sesame oil, the garlic, ginger and beef. stir fry for about 3-4 minutes. add a splash of soy sauce and and stir fry for a few more seconds. tip the contents into a plate including the juices.
Put the Wok back on heat, add a bit more oil, all the vegetables and stir fry for about 3 minutes, add another splash of soy sauce. add the beef to it. mix it all and turn off heat.
To serve, add noodles to the plate, then the stir fry. Garnish with chives, coriander and sesame seeds.
